Sizing It Up: Furniture That Fits Your Space

Let's talk about size because nobody wants a bed that eats up the entire room, right?

Before you even start browsing pine bedroom furniture sets, grab a measuring tape and get friendly with your bedroom dimensions.

Knowing how much space you're working with is key to avoiding furniture regret.

Consider the size of your room and the layout.

A huge bedroom can handle a king-size bed and a sprawling dresser, no problem.

But if you're working with a smaller space, you'll want to be smarter about scaling things down.

Think about opting for a queen or even a full-size bed to leave breathing room.

Instead of a massive dresser, maybe go for a chest of drawers and a smaller nightstand.

Also, think vertically!

Taller, narrower pieces take up less floor space while still giving you storage.

And always, always leave enough walking space around your bed and furniture so you are not constantly bumping into things – trust me, future you will thank you.

Maintaining and Caring for Your Pine Bedroom Furniture Sets

Maintaining and Caring for Your Pine Bedroom Furniture Sets

Maintaining and Caring for Your Pine Bedroom Furniture Sets

you've got your awesome pine bedroom furniture sets, now how do you keep them looking great without turning into a full-time furniture nanny?

Good news, pine is pretty chill when it comes to upkeep, but a little love goes a long way.

Think of it like having a pet goldfish – it doesn't need a ton of work, but ignoring it completely? Not a good plan.

First things first, dusting is your new best friend.

Grab a soft cloth – microfiber cloths are amazing – and gently wipe down your furniture once a week.

This stops dust from building up and making your furniture look dull.

For spills, act fast!

Pine is wood, so it can soak up liquids if you let them sit.

Blot spills immediately with a clean, dry cloth.

Don't rub, just blot.

For sticky stuff, a slightly damp cloth can help, but always dry the area right after.

Now, let's talk about keeping your pine furniture scratch-free.

Pine is a softer wood, which is part of its charm, but it also means it can dent or scratch a bit easier than, say, oak.

Use coasters on nightstands and dressers to protect from drink rings.

Felt pads under lamps and décor are also a smart move to prevent scratches when things get moved around.

And if you have kids or pets, maybe think about using placemats on top of dressers if they tend to use them as runways.

Sunlight and humidity can also mess with wood furniture over time.

Try to keep your pine sets out of direct sunlight as much as possible to prevent fading or drying out.

Also, big swings in humidity can make wood swell or shrink, which is not ideal.

If you live in a super dry or super humid place, a humidifier or dehumidifier in your bedroom can actually help keep your furniture happy.

For a little extra TLC, you can occasionally polish your pine furniture.

But don't go overboard.

Once or twice a year is plenty.

Use a furniture polish specifically made for wood, and always test it in a hidden spot first to make sure it doesn't react weirdly.

Some people also like to wax their pine furniture for extra protection and a subtle sheen.

If you go the wax route, use a good quality furniture wax and follow the instructions carefully.

Honestly, for most pine bedroom furniture sets, regular dusting, quick spill clean-up, and a little common sense are all you really need to keep them looking great for years.
